Sunday, October 28, 2012


The San Francisco Giants are 2012 World Series Champions!!  (Yes, I realize that they're not playing against any other teams in the world other than just those in the United States, but that's how it is.  I've learned to accept it and you should too.)  

This is just awesome. 

The playoffs were awesome. 

The World Series was awesome.  

It was all awesome.  Giants!!!

